Dual Time Base Function
The dual time base function is similar
to window extension but there is a
fundamental difference In the window
extension mode you can magnify
the waveform times whereas in
the dual time base mode you can
magnify details of the waveform being
observed by thousands of times
In effect the main time base storage depth is increased by thousands of times.
Note: The Math function is disabled in the dual time base mode.

Setting up the Trigger system
Triggering decides when the oscilloscope collects data and displays waveforms.
Once the trigger is correctly set up, it can convert unstable display into significant
waveforms.
When beginning to collect data the oscilloscope first collects sufficient data to draw
a waveform on the left of the triggering point.
While waiting for the triggering condition to occur it will continuously collect data.
When sufficient data to draw a waveform on the right side of the triggering point.
The trigger control zone on the operation panel comprises a trigger LEVEL
adjustment control, and a trigger MENU button.
Menu button enables the trigger set up modes.
Trigger level sets the trigger point's vertical position on the trigger edge.
Trigger modes: Edge, Pulse, Video and Alternate.
Pulse width trigger is when the pulse width of the trigger signal reaches a preset
condition, trigger occurs.
Video Trigger carries out field or line trigger to standard video signals.
Slope trigger condition is the signal rising or falling rate.
When selecting edge trigger, you are triggering at the rising and falling edges of the
input signal.
